ASUS ROG Phone 5s Series To Launch In Malaysia On 8 October

The series is generally a refresh of the original ROG Phone 5 Series that was launched in March.

Even though the ROG Phone 5 Series has just been launched in March, ASUS has decided to release the ROG Phone 5s Series a mere five months later. Now, the company is preparing to bring over the ROG Phone 5s Series to our market.

According to a post on ROG Malaysia’s official Facebook page, the launch will take place virtually on 8 October. Based on the image that was included in the post, it seems that ASUS will be releasing both the standard and Pro variants of the ROG Phone 5s in Malaysia.

In terms of physical design, the ROG Phone 5s and ROG Phone 5s are no different from their predecessor. The main difference between them is the fact that the S variants are equipped with a slightly more powerful chip in the form of Qualcomm Snapdragon 888 Plus.

In addition to that, the touch response rate of the S models has also been improved from 300Hz to 360Hz. Other than these differences, both versions still feature a 6.78-inch Full HD+ 144Hz AMOLED display from Samsung alongside a 64MP triple camera setup on its back, a 24MP selfie camera, a 6000mAh battery and AirTrigger ultrasonic button.

Both ROG Phone 5s and ROG Phone 5s Pro continue to support AeroActive 5 external cooler that ASUS has introduced alongside ROG Phone 5 Series. Just like before, only the Pro model will receive the cooler by default although we do not know at the moment if ASUS Malaysia has a different plan for the ROG Phone 5s launch in our market.

As always, we expect the rollout date and pricing for ROG Phone 5s and ROG Phone 5s Pro to be revealed at the launch event. So, stay tuned for further details later this week.
